Web2 Answers. Sorted by: 7. "One" probably receives special treatment because it is singular. As Matthieu Brucher says, un (e) is not only used as a numeral, but also as an "indefinite article"; the French definite article likewise has distinct forms for masculine and feminine in the singular ( le/la) but not in the plural ( les ).
